Alert: LiftSim dispatch divergence exceeds threshold. This fires when the Vertica elevator-dispatch simulator's predicted car assignments diverge from the reference model by more than 5% over a 15-minute window. It usually indicates stale building-profile data or a drifted random seed in the replay harness, not a code regression. Before paging the owning team, check the data freshness panel and the triage steps documented on the internal page.

runbook for tagug-hafog: https://jira.lumiclabs.internal/projects/pages/pages/9773c0d8

Gustline is our internal weather-alert fan-out service: it accepts a single alert payload and delivers copies to every registered downstream channel. As a contractor, you will mostly call the publish endpoint, which requires an internal API key sent on every request. Keys are scoped per environment, so a sandbox key will never reach production subscribers. Rate limits are generous but enforced, and rejected calls return a retry hint. For sandbox work, use the key below.

app token of tagug-hahaf = kto2_9v

Alert: Snapshot test drift detected in the Lumiva UI component suite. Several components in the Quillboard design system produced snapshots that no longer match the stored baselines, likely after the recent theme token update. Builds on the affected branch will fail until baselines are regenerated or the change is reverted. For questions about triaging these failures, reach the front-end platform team.

escalation mailbox, bagef-bagag: oliax.drumir.jorath@crelvolabs.test

We are currently seeing intermittent pagination errors on the Oakenfeld public REST API. Some customers report that requesting page two of a collection returns records already seen on page one, while others receive an empty final page even though the total count indicates more results. The cause appears to be a stale replica serving cursor lookups. Please log any customer reports with the exact endpoint, cursor value, and timestamp. Forward collected details to the API team at the address below.

alerts address for kafof-bagag: kasael@olvarqdyn.corp